My first scare

I had my first good scare last night. About 9pm I went downstairs to put clothes in the dryer. The short time I did that I had developed a headache and began feeling hot. I went to the fridge and stood there with my coffee creamer bottle pressed to my forehead. lol. Then I decided to sit on the couch in the dark. Things were getting blurry and I began to sweat. So I go outside for fresh air. As I stand there I begin to feel a faint feeling so I crouch to the ground and put my head between my legs. I sat there holding my face with my eyes closed wondering what the heck is happening. I felt better doing this, so I decide to try to get up. Nope. It happens again but worse. So I just took a seat right there on my cold dark porch and waited. I wondered if I was going to pass out or not. I didn't. Chris comes out looking for me and by this time it has subsided but I'm afraid to move. Chris goes upstairs to find out if he can find something on the web, and he did! Apparently, it can be common in most women to experience this, the baby may be laying on a main artery and you need to get on all fours to try to get her to move off of it. I was so relieved that it wasn't serious. It was really scary, I thought something was wrong with the baby. I asked several girlfriends and all but one said it happened to them too. Whew.....
